3 Tips When Choosing a Career

As the world becomes more complex and competitive, it’s becoming increasingly important for individuals to make informed, strategic decisions about their career paths. While the idea of choosing what you’ll do for the rest of your life can seem overwhelming at first, arming yourself with some knowledge and understanding is key to unlocking a successful and rewarding career. In this blog post, I’m going to provide 3 helpful tips when it comes time to choose a job or profession that suits your strengths—and help you turn your passions into a successful career.

Find a Career That Aligns With Your Interest

workingOne tip is to find a career that aligns with your interests. If you have an interest in art, for example, consider pursuing a job in the creative field, such as graphic design or photography. Or, if you enjoy working with people, look into jobs in customer service or human resources. If you are interested in working on cybersecurity, consider a job in that field. Take Advantage of Resources

Another tip is to take advantage of the resources around you. There are many free and low-cost resources available to help in your career exploration and decision-making. Consider utilizing informational interviews or job shadowing to learn more about a potential field, or take an online skills assessment test to discover what jobs might better fit your skill set. You can also look into community college classes that can help broaden your knowledge in areas relevant to your desired profession. Never rush to make a big decision—take the time to investigate and explore your options. Many have regretted not doing the research and ended up in a career without job satisfaction or financial stability.

Talk to Someone With Experience

teamThe last tip is to talk to someone with experience in the area you’re considering. Ensure you get advice from professionals who have been in the field for a while and understand what it takes to succeed. They can provide invaluable insight on navigating your future career path and give you an idea of what you should expect once you enter the profession. In addition, many professionals are more than willing to invest in developing young minds and providing mentorship opportunities.

Choosing a career is not an easy task, but it doesn’t have to be daunting. By taking the time to understand your strengths and interests, utilizing available resources, and talking to experienced professionals, you can make an informed decision that will provide you with financial stability and job satisfaction for years to come. You’re Bored with Your Current Job

considerationIf you’re feeling bored and unchallenged in your current position, a career change may be the right move for you. A new job can help reinvigorate your passion for work and help you feel more excited about going to the office each day.

If you’re unsure what you want to do next, consider exploring different industries or job types to find something that interests you.

You’re Unhappy with Your Current Situation

If you’re unhappy with your current job, you’ll likely be unhappy in your career as a whole. If you don’t feel like you’re doing meaningful work or if you don’t feel valued by your employer, it may be time to look for a new opportunity. A new job can help you feel more fulfilled and can give you a fresh start in your career.

If your salary is not in line with your skills or experience, it may be time to consider making a change. A career change can help you find a job that pays more money and allows you to use your skills in a new way.

You’re Feeling Stuck

If you feel like you’re in a rut and not progressing in your career, it may be time to make a change. A new job can help you learn new skills and gain new experiences. If you’re feeling stuck, it’s important to explore different options and find a job that is the right fit for you.

You’re Unhappy with Your Work/Life Balance

careerIf you’re struggling to balance your work and personal life, a career change may be the right move for you. A new job can help you find a position that allows you to have more control over your schedule. If you’re unhappy with your current work/life balance, it’s likely that you’re dissatisfied with your job as well.
